This adventurous gravel route takes you on a scenic journey through the outskirts of Cologne. With a total distance of 80 km and 313 meters of ascent, it offers a challenging yet rewarding experience for gravel enthusiasts. The route starts near Nippes and takes you through picturesque towns such as Brühl, Weilerswist, Erp, Wilhelmshöhe, Frechen, and Eigelstein Gate. The highlight of this route is the iconic Hohenzollernbrücke, where you can enjoy breathtaking views of the city and the Rhine River. Overall, this route provides a mix of natural beauty, historical landmarks, and the thrill of gravel biking.
